Abstract

The invention discloses a preparation method of warmth-kept fabric finishing liquor. The preparation method comprises the steps of 1) putting 1 to 2 parts by weight of polyalkoxycarboxylate, 0.8 parts by weight of N-methyl pyrrolidone, 1.4 parts by weight of amino silicon oil and 3.5 parts by weight of citric acid into 17 parts by mass of deionized water in sequence, and uniformly stirring; 2) simultaneously putting 1.5 parts by weight of acanthopanax extracting solution, 0.9 parts by weight of gallnut extracting solution, 0.6 parts by weight of zinc acetate and 1.2 parts by weight of triallyl isocyanurate into the mixture, continuously stirring until a mixture is uniformly mixed, so that the finishing liquor is obtained. The finishing liquor prepared by the invention has good hydrophily and permeability, the fabric lining finished by using the finishing liquor has excellent properties of anti-static electricity, flame retardance, moth resistance and mold resistance, and has high washability and soft hand feeling.
